Jogging around Pemberwick offers access to tranquil natural features and well-maintained parks within Greenwich, Connecticut. The area is characterized by lush greenery, ponds, and varied terrain, including riverine landscapes and forested preserves. Joggers can explore routes within Pemberwick Park or venture into nearby expansive natural areas like Mianus River Park and Babcock Preserve. This region provides a mix of flat paths and rolling hills, suitable for different running preferences.

Are the running routes in Pemberwick mostly flat or do they have elevation changes?

The running routes around Pemberwick offer a mix of terrain. While some paths are relatively flat, many routes include gentle elevation changes. For example, the Bruce Park Drive - Quiet Road – Bruce Park loop from Greenwich has an elevation gain of about 59 meters, and the Crawford Park – Crawford Park loop from Village of Port Chester features around 98 meters of ascent, providing a good workout with varied landscapes.

What natural features or scenic spots can I expect to see on running routes around Pemberwick?

Running in Pemberwick allows you to experience tranquil natural features. Pemberwick Park itself features lush greenery and tranquil ponds. Nearby, you can explore the Mianus River & Natural Park with its bedrock outcroppings and river views, or the Babcock Preserve with its forested areas and streams. The Pond at Caroline Place also offers a scenic spot with natural waterways.

Are there any family-friendly running routes in Pemberwick?

Pemberwick Park is an excellent option for families, featuring well-maintained walking paths and jogging trails suitable for various fitness levels, including casual strolls. Its serene environment and amenities like athletic fields make it a great place for active recreation with children. The 1.3-mile trail within Pemberwick Park is particularly noted for peaceful walks.

Can I bring my dog on the running routes in Pemberwick?

Many natural parks and preserves in the Greenwich area, including those accessible from Pemberwick, are dog-friendly, often requiring dogs to be on a leash. For example, Mianus River Park and Babcock Preserve are popular spots for dog walkers and runners. It's advisable to check the specific rules for each park you plan to visit, as regulations can vary.

Are there any less crowded running routes in Pemberwick for a peaceful experience?

While popular parks can see more visitors, areas like the Babcock Preserve, with its 300 acres and 7 miles of trails, or the Fairchild Wildflower Sanctuary, known for its 'just the right amount of overgrown' trails, can offer a more secluded and peaceful running experience away from the main thoroughfares. These larger preserves provide ample space to find solitude.
